Where can I get more motivation in everyday life?

In our everyday situations today, we often lack self-motivation. In the following article, we will give you a few tips and tricks on how you can increase your motivation.


There are two types of motivation. Firstly, there is intrinsic motivation, which comes from within, and secondly, there is extrinsic motivation, which comes from outside.

Internal motivation is your own will, you want to achieve or avoid something and then act according to your will. As a rule, when you have such intrinsic motivation , you are particularly motivated and want to achieve things.

External motivation is about external influences. At work, for example, this is when you receive praise from your boss or when you want to avoid trouble. In the long run, extrinsic motivation is less good for your body than intrinsic motivation. Because if you are always dependent on praise or recognition, you make yourself dependent on other people.


Three tips on how to increase your self-motivation:

Strengthen your inner, positive attitude!

Set realistic goals and look at them positively. Try not to see the negative things, but rather list the positive things in your head. Our performance is determined by our psyche. If we say from the start that we will never manage it without trying, that is a real motivation killer. With a positive attitude, we will be even happier at the end when we have achieved things.

Look for your goal!

As a rule, goals that we have to motivate ourselves to achieve are goals that we are happy about in the end. Of course, there are always goals that are not necessarily "nice", but we usually do them anyway for some positive aspect. So always think about your goal, if you don't motivate yourself in the end, the disappointment will be even greater. If you lack the motivation to do this, you can always ask yourself the question: Why do I even want this?

Set small, measurable goals!

There are always days when you are simply unmotivated and in the rarest of cases it is easy to pull yourself together and motivate yourself. If you set yourself small goals, you will quickly receive positive feedback. For example, if you decide to change your diet but you think you can't motivate yourself to give up sweets, then write yourself a shopping list and every time you manage to go a day without sweets, you can eat something sweet as a reward. At some point you might no longer feel like it or look for a "healthy substitute" and you will be happy.
